Job Summary
The Results Management team at Minnesota Management and Budget (MMB) conducts analysis and research that helps state and local partners make informed policy decisions to improve outcomes for people in Minnesota. As a Research Scientist at MMB, you will have the opportunity to apply your technical and analytical skills to evaluate the efficacy of state investments, particularly related to health and human services. MMB depends on its Research Scientist to lead complex research projects that help policymakers and program administrators make decisions that produce better outcomes for Minnesotans. Qualifications
Minimum Qualifications
Minimum education and experience qualifications for the Research Scientist 2 level are:
- A Bachelor’s degree AND at least three (3) years of advanced professional experience. A Master’s degree may substitute for eighteen (18) months of experience.
Experience must include:
- Training in advanced quantitative research methods, including multivariate analysis
- Experience manipulating and analyzing data using software comparable to R, Python, or STATA
- Experience managing complex projects that adapt to emerging opportunities
- Demonstrated experience with written or oral presentations of data and research
- Experience working with partners across organizational boundaries
Minimum education and experience qualifications for the Research Scientist 3 level:
- A Bachelor’s degree AND at least four (4) years of advanced professional experience. A Master’s degree may substitute for eighteen (18) months of experience OR a Ph.D. may substitute for two (2) years of experience.
Experience must include:
- Experience building partnerships across organizational boundaries
- Experience accessing, manipulating, and analyzing large data sets using software comparable to R, Python, or STATA
- Experience planning and conducting experimental or quasi-experimental design research studies
- Experience managing complex projects that adapt to emerging opportunities
- Strong communication skills and demonstrated experience with written and oral presentations of data and research to inform policy
Preferred Qualifications
Preferred qualifications for both positions:
- PhD in economics, public administration, public health, psychology, statistics, or a related field
- Experience querying or managing databases using SQL or comparable database languages
- Familiarity with Minnesota state government processes and programs
- Experience creating data sharing relationships or managing sensitive data
- Experience partnering with stakeholders to implement research findings to improve policy
